On Fri, 19 Mar 2010, Tomasz Chmielewski wrote: > Am 19.03.2010 00:52, [email protected] wrote: > >>> OK, with ' it started to log again, but still postgres gets to both >>> /var/log/syslog and /var/log/postgresql/postgresql_log. >>> >>> So, not as expected. >> >> what does the raw log message look like again? > > Like these ones: > > Mar 19 07:47:32 db10 postgres[4539]: [87-1] 2010-03-19 07:47:32 SGT LOG: > duration: 0.234 ms statement: COMMIT > Mar 19 07:47:32 db10 postgres[4539]: [88-1] 2010-03-19 07:47:32 SGT LOG: > duration: 0.042 ms statement: BEGIN; SET TRANSACTION ISOLATION LEVEL READ > > > where postgres[number] can differ.
hmm, in these cases postgres should be what's in programname taking a different slant, IIRC you used local0.* to capture the postgres logs into one file, if in the line after that you do local0.* ~ that should eliminate those logs from going into any files after that.
